How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Cudahy?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Cudahy Studio Apartments | $1,426 | $1,275 | $1,745 |
| Cudahy 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,787 | $950 | $2,855 |
| Cudahy 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,564 | $1,560 | $3,349 |
| Cudahy 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,988 | $2,100 | $3,375 |
